Freelist implementation was trying to mark pages executable (RX) which does not respect possibility that it is working with RW mapping which can't be directly marked as executable. It needed to use RO permission instead if dual mapping is enabled. This CL consolidates all code mentioning RX permission in one place: VirtualMemory::WriteProtectCode so that we avoid this mistake in the future.
